Nine Injured in High Wycombe Road Collision Near Wycombe High School

Nine people have been injured following a road traffic collision on the A404 Marlow Hill near Wycombe High School in High Wycombe. The incident occurred at approximately 1:38 pm today, and involved a vehicle colliding with seven pedestrians – all teenage girls – as well as two other vehicles.

Injuries and Emergency Response

Six of the teenage girls sustained minor injuries and did not require hospital treatment. One girl and the drivers of the two vehicles involved were taken to hospital for precautionary treatment due to minor injuries. Thankfully, there have been no reports of serious injuries.

The A404 Marlow Hill has since reopened after being closed for several hours to facilitate emergency response and investigation.

Police and School Statements

Thames Valley Police have confirmed that the incident is not terror-related. They are appealing for witnesses and anyone with information to contact them on 101, quoting reference number 1029 of today’s date (3 April).
